WebRead medical definition of Hypo-Hypo-: Prefix meaning low, under, beneath, down, or below normal, as in hypoglycemia (low blood sugar) and hyposensitivity (undersensitivity).The opposite of hypo- is hyper-.

See more. handcuffs hacksWebhyper-. a prefix appearing in loanwords from Greek, where it meant “over,” usually implying excess or exaggeration (hyperbole); on this model used, especially as opposed to hypo-, … handcuffs graphicWeb23 aug. 2024 · Hyper glycemia = Excessive or above normal level of glucose/sugar present in the blood. Hypo glycemia = Less than normal level of glucose/sugar present in the blood.
